OverviewSecurity professionals, you know encryption is essential to protect your data. In this book, learn about the fundamental concepts of cryptography--and then apply them! Explore algorithms for symmetric and asymmetric cryptography and see how to use encryption strategies to enforce storage and network security. Put modern cryptography principles to work in real-world scenarios: cloud environments, cryptocurrency, artificial intelligence, quantum computing, and more. Build the cryptography skills you need to manage today's security threats! In this book, you'll learn about: a. Cryptography Concepts Master the theory behind cryptography. Walk through the principles, methods, and algorithms that are used to protect your data. Ensure data confidentiality, integrity, and authenticity using techniques such as hash functions, digital signatures, and MAC. b. Practical Applications Learn about modern cryptography in practice. From managing encryption keys in the cloud, to securing AI systems and machine learning models, to developing quantum-resistant cryptography algorithms, see how cryptography is used to protect data. c. Expert Tips, Examples, and Best Practices Unravel cryptography topics with guidance from an experienced security professional. Practical demonstrations, detailed formulas, and tips and tricks will help you navigate the complex world of data encryption.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ationSandip Dholakia is an author, cryptographer, and information security professional. He works as a principal security architect within the Global Security and Compliance group at SAP America. Sandip is a co-chair of the Cryptography Center of Excellence (CoE) and a core member of the AI for Security task force at SAP. As a co-chair of Cryptography CoE, he is actively engaged in developing an enterprise-wide cryptoagility program, focusing on post-quantum cryptography strategies. Before joining SAP, Sandip was an information security architect at Cisco and a security architect and compliance leader at General Motors.Sandip holds a US patent and defensive publication for designing and developing a cryptography-based antitheft algorithm. He has also published a book and papers about various security topics, including log management, zero-trust architecture, encryption, and security configuration. Sandip graduated from Carnegie Mellon University with dual master's degrees in software engineering and information systems management.
